debugging (maintenance) de site web

Le debugging (ou maintenance corrective) d’un site web est une étape cruciale pour garantir son bon fonctionnement et éviter les bugs qui nuisent à l’expérience utilisateur.

Objectifs

  • Corriger les erreurs techniques (liens cassés, pages 404, formulaires non fonctionnels…)
  • Résoudre les problèmes d’affichage ou de compatibilité (navigateurs, mobiles…)
  • Optimiser les performances (temps de chargement, scripts bloquants)
  • Éviter les failles de sécurité
  • Maintenir une bonne expérience utilisateur

Types de bugs courants

  • Page blanche ou erreur 500 (souvent PHP ou base de données)
  • Formulaire qui ne s’envoie pas (JS ou mail bloqué)
  • Images qui ne s’affichent plus (lien brisé, mauvaise URL)
  • Site lent (scripts, hébergement, base de données)
  • Problèmes d’affichage mobile (CSS non responsive)
  • Liens morts / redirections mal configurées

Étapes du debugging

  1. Identification du problème
    • Erreurs visibles (affichage, fonctionnalité, lenteur…)
    • Alertes remontées par les utilisateurs
    • Analyse via des outils (console navigateur, logs serveur, outils SEO…)
  2. Reproduction du bug
    • Tester le scénario exact qui pose problème
    • Identifier la source (code, plugin, navigateur, serveur…)
  3. Correction
    • Modifier le code (HTML, CSS, JS, PHP…)
    • Corriger les fichiers ou mises à jour des plugins/modules
    • Éventuellement rollback si la dernière mise à jour a causé l’erreur
  4. Vérification
    • Re-tester toutes les pages concernées
    • Vérifier sur différents navigateurs / appareils
    • Confirmer la correction sans effets secondaires
  5. Suivi
    • Noter les correctifs appliqués
    • Mettre à jour la documentation
    • Surveiller le bon fonctionnement post-correction

Si vous rencontrez un bug spécifique sur un site, on peut vous aider à le diagnostiquer et le corriger. N’hésitez pas à demander

Demandez un devis

devis gratuit

Obtenez un devis précis et détaillé